Practice Test — 20 Questions

1. Convert 25°C to Fahrenheit.
2. Convert 451°F to Celsius.
3. $Q = mc\Delta T$. Find $Q$: $m = 3$ kg, $c = 4186$, $\Delta T = 20$.
4. $PV = nRT$. Find $P$: $n = 2$, $T = 400$ K, $V = 0.05$ m³.
5. Boyle's law: $P_1 = 3$ atm, $V_1 = 4$ L, $V_2 = 6$ L. Find $P_2$.
6. Charles's law: $V_1 = 10$ L at 300 K. $V_2$ at 450 K?
7. Carnot: $T_H = 700$ K, $T_C = 280$ K. Max $\eta$?
8. Engine: $Q_{in} = 4000$ J, $\eta = 30\%$. Work?
9. $\Delta U = Q - W$. $Q = 1000$, $W = 400$. $\Delta U$?
10. Adiabatic: $Q = 0$, $W = 200$. $\Delta U$?
11. $\Delta S = Q/T$. $Q = 600$ J, $T = 300$ K. $\Delta S$?
12. What is 0°C in Kelvin?
13. An engine runs between 1000 K and 400 K. Carnot $\eta$?
14. 5 kg water heated from 10°C to 50°C. $Q$? ($c = 4186$)
15. Isothermal process: what is $\Delta U$?
16. At which temp do °C and °F equal?
17. Gas at 1 atm, 10 L compressed to 2 L. New pressure?
18. Can Carnot $\eta$ ever reach 1 (100%)?
19. Engine exhausts 700 J from 1000 J input. Efficiency?
20. Does entropy of the universe increase or decrease in spontaneous processes?
Show Answer Key

1. 77°F

2. $(5/9)(451-32) \approx 232.8$°C

3. $251{,}160$ J

4. $P = 2(8.314)(400)/0.05 = 132{,}624$ Pa ≈ 133 kPa

5. 2 atm

6. 15 L

7. $1 - 280/700 = 60\%$

8. 1200 J

9. 600 J

10. $-200$ J

11. 2 J/K

12. 273.15 K

13. 60%

14. $5(4186)(40) = 837{,}200$ J

15. 0

16. $-40$°

17. 5 atm

18. No — requires $T_C = 0$ K, impossible.

19. 30%

20. Increase (always)
